If you haven't already read this guide:

 

http://wiki.terrafirmacraft.com/Metalworking_Industry

 

Essentially, all metals within a tier are about the same. So one bronze might have a little bit more durability than another bronze, but it's not enough to actually notice. The "best" bronze to use for tools, anvils, etc, is the one you have the materials to make.

 

http://wiki.terrafirmacraft.com/Rose_Gold

 

The only thing you can use rose gold for is an anvil (equivalent of bronze anvil), for sheets (decorative), or for when you get to red steel.

 

http://wiki.terrafirmacraft.com/Anvil#Tiers

 

Anvils have a tier system. If you want to make tier 1 tools, you must first make a tier 1 anvil. If you want to make tier 3 tools (wrought iron) you must first make a wrought iron anvil.

Wow, z = -13,400 is a very cold place! You wont find fruit trees here. You have to go south a few 1000 blocks.

 

Just make one of the bronze alloys you have most ores of (though all need copper). Upgrade to a bloomery to make wrought iron when you're feeling comfortable.

 

I'm at the wrought iron stage for a long time now. I might go to steel eventually but there is no real incentive. One playthrough i went all the way to blue/red steel for personal achievement. It was a massive timesink with little reward in single player, so i'm not inclined to do it again.
